CASODEX, known by its generic name Bicalutamide, is an oral medication primarily used in the treatment of prostate cancer. It is classified as an anti-androgen, which means it works by blocking the effects of male hormones (androgens) that can promote the growth of prostate cancer cells.
CASODEX inhibits the action of testosterone and other androgens by binding to androgen receptors in prostate cells. This action helps to slow or stop the growth of cancerous cells, making it an effective treatment option for patients diagnosed with advanced prostate cancer.

The usual recommended dosage of CASODEX is one 50 mg tablet taken once daily, with or without food. It is important to follow your healthcare provider’s instructions regarding dosage and duration of treatment.

Serious side effects can occur, and patients should seek immediate medical attention if they experience symptoms such as liver problems, severe allergic reactions, or signs of a heart attack.
CASODEX may interact with other medications. It is essential to inform your healthcare provider about all medications, supplements, and herbal products you are taking to avoid potential interactions.
CASODEX should not be used in women or children. It is contraindicated in patients with a known hypersensitivity to Bicalutamide or any of its components.
